Title:
CLAD STEEL PLATE
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2019/132039
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
The present invention provides a clad steel plate having a plurality of regions in layered form, the plurality of regions having differing compositions in the plate thickness direction, and the clad steel plate also having excellent yield and high corrosion resistance and machining properties. This clad steel plate is layered in either a surface layer region/transition region/inner layer region or a surface layer region/transition region/inner layer region/transition region/surface layer region configuration in the plate thickness direction. The surface layer region extends in the plate thickness direction from the surface to a position where the Cr concentration is 95% of the Cr concentration at the surface. The transition region extends in the plate thickness direction from a position adjacent to the surface layer region to a position where the Cr concentration is 13.0% by mass or higher. The inner layer region is adjacent to the transition region. The width of the transition region is at least 5 μm on average. The average thickness of the surface layer region is at least 5% of the total thickness of the steel plate but less than the thickness of the inner layer region. The degree of integration of the αFe phase of the inner layer region in the (222) plane is 60-100% (inclusive).
